The division bench of Justices V M Kanade and Revati Mohite Dere asked Lodha Construction Group to submit a reply within a fortnight after its lawyer Rahul Dwarkadas sought time to file an affidavit.
The petition, filed by activist Praveen Wategaonkar, alleges someone close to the Chief Minister in the erstwhile Congress-NCP government was charging money for clearing proposals for allotment of public parking lots. It alleged the respondent builder was the largest beneficiary in the scam.
Earlier, the petitioner had filed a civil PIL, in response to which the state had denied the allegations.
Later Wategaonkar withdrew the petition and filed a criminal PIL, as instructed by the High Court.
